Assessing structural change in French agriculture with a parametric Markov chain model
2015
Piet, Laurent
The Markov chain model (MCM) has become a popular tool in the agricultural economics literatureto explain the past evolution of and simulate the future developments in the number and sizedistribution of farms. In this paper, I show that the way MCMs have been implemented byagricultural economists so far suffers from the fact that transition probabilities are estimated asalmost independent variables (up to adding-up to unity constraints). The alternative parametricMCM I propose addresses the deriving issues since (i) it is parsimonious in terms of parameters; (ii)it can be estimated with simple econometric techniques; (iii) it reveals detailed information on thestructural change processes at hand. To demonstrate its effectiveness, the model is applied to theFrench strand of the farm accounting data network (FADN) for the period 2000-2012.
